The China Bookworm Press is part of the Bookworm group, a China-based literary organization that runs independent bookstores/cafés/event spaces in Beijing. The China Bookworm Press was founded in 2015 as an independent publisher of contemporary Chinese writing in translation. The Press seeks to publish leading contemporary fiction and non-fiction from China and make it available both in the original Chinese and to a wider international audience in translation. The China Bookworm Literary Award is an annual award for a previously unpublished novel. Submissions for the 2015 award are open to all eligible writers from January to April 30, 2015. The winner of the prize will have their novel translated into English and published by the China Bookworm Press. Entrants must be from mainland China, and their submission must be previously unpublished (online or in print) and written in Chinese. Submissions must be received by April 30, 2015. There is no submission fee.

China Bookworm Press seeks to publish leading contemporary fiction and non-fiction from China and make it available both in the original Chinese and to a wider international audience in translation. Chinese-language writers from mainland China of all ages and backgrounds are welcome to submit their best works to us. We consider book-length manuscripts of fiction and literary non-fiction only.
